JABW
46
I
Jitter Attenuator Bandwidth
In Hardware and E1 mode, when JABW=”0” the jitter attenuator bandwidth
is 10Hz (normal mode). Setting JABW to “1” selects a 1.5Hz Bandwidth for
the Jitter Attenuator and the FIFO length will be automatically set to 64 bits.
In T1 mode the Jitter Attenuator Bandwidth is always set to 3Hz, and the
state of this pin has no effect on the Bandwidth. See table under JASEL1 pin,
below.
NOTE: Internally pulled “Low” with a 50k
resistor.

MCLKE1
13
I
E1 Master Clock Input
This input signal is an independent 2.048MHz clock for E1 system with
required accuracy of better than ±50ppm and a duty cycle of 40% to 60%.
MCLKE1 is used in the E1 mode. Its function is to provide internal timing for
the PLL clock recovery circuit, transmit pulse shaping, jitter attenuator block,
reference clock during transmit all ones data and timing reference for the
microprocessor in Host mode operation.
MCLKE1 is also input to a programmable frequency synthesizer that under
the control of the CLKSEL[2:0] inputs can be used to generate a master
clock from an accurate external source. In systems that have only one mas-
ter clock source available (E1 or T1), that clock should be connected to both
MCLKE1 and MCLKT1 inputs for proper operation.
